Quebec’s first Rousse!
First brewed 1988
Description: The original, the unique, Quebec’s first rousse. The inimitable style, the distinctive taste and even the name are Boréale creations. An ale of character – caramel malt aromas, subtle bitter notes and a full mellow taste.
Composition: An all-natural ale brewed from superior ingredients: water, malted barley, caramel malt and roasted malt, hops and yeast. Rousse contains no colouring agents or preservatives. 5% alc./vol.
Brewmaster’s suggestion: Delicious on all occasions – before, during and after meals or for evenings with friends. Boréale Rousse is best served chilled (8°C). An excellent accompaniment to sharp cheeses or grilled game.
